Output f260373157685cd011158369843e22a9d710486ad4902e37bdea09d7199469ed:0

value
2049809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d57573025ca55fa9a40fb081beea34da5afa05 OP_EQUAL
address
3MNEvATAdUhfvKNKK5jqj3PycUvAJE6ce9
transaction
f260373157685cd011158369843e22a9d710486ad4902e37bdea09d7199469ed
spent
true